Charging Options
Rechargeable hearing aid batteries come with several convenient charging options to suit different lifestyles. Users can opt for charging stations that serve as both a storage unit and a charging dock. This type of charger allows easy placement of hearing aids when not in use, ensuring they are always ready to go. Alternatively, some models offer a USB charging option, which is particularly useful for those who travel frequently or prefer a more portable solution.
Wireless charging options have emerged as an innovative way to simplify the process even further. These chargers eliminate the need for cumbersome cords, allowing users to place their hearing aids on a pad to begin recharging. Such technology not only enhances user experience but also aligns with modern preferences for compact and efficient devices. In all cases, the ability to recharge batteries provides greater freedom and reliability for hearing aid users, reducing the frequency of battery replacements and enhancing overall satisfaction.

Longevity and Durability
Rechargeable hearing aid batteries offer a remarkable lifespan compared to traditional disposable options. Users can typically expect a single charge to last between 18 to 24 hours, depending on usage and device settings. This impressive duration means fewer interruptions throughout the day and a more seamless experience for the wearer. Additionally, these batteries are designed to withstand multiple charge cycles, significantly reducing the frequency of replacements.
Durability is another key advantage of rechargeable batteries. They are often constructed to endure various environmental conditions, making them suitable for everyday activities. Unlike disposable batteries, which can degrade over time due to exposure to heat and moisture, rechargeable options tend to maintain their performance even in less than ideal circumstances. This resilience not only enhances user satisfaction but also promotes a more sustainable choice in battery technology.

Modern batteries have been designed to not only deliver longer usage times but also to support the processing power required for enhanced audio clarity. Improvements in battery chemistry, such as the transition from nickel-metal hydride (NiMH) to lithium-ion, have enabled devices to produce richer sound profiles while maintaining energy efficiency. This has allowed manufacturers to integrate more sophisticated sound processing algorithms that enhance speech recognition and noise reduction in various environments.
